Soap opera writers: In a Dec. 31 Calendar section article about how soap opera writers are coping with the Writers Guild of America strike, writer Rick Draughon was quoted as saying, “It’s better for one of us to get a foot in the door [of new media] right now while it’s an experiment than later when they’ve already hired a guild person.” Actually, what he said at the end of the sentence was “when they’ve already hired a non-guild person.”
